For those that don't know:

SiSoftware Sandra is a 32- and 64-bit client/server Windows system analyzer that includes benchmarking, testing and listing modules. It tries to go beyond other utilities to show you more of what is really going on under the hood so you draw comparisons at both a high and low-level in a single product. You can get information about the CPU, GPGPU, chipset, video adapter (GPU), ports, printers, sound card, memory, network, Windows internals even .NET and Java.

Now to answer you question. That error isn't anything important. It's just talking about your PageFile running out of space. I looked over your log and it says you have 12GB of RAM installed... so you have more than enough memory installed. What you could do... if you really wanted to do... is go increase the amount of your Page File (virtual memory) in your computer or just disable Page File entirely since you don't really need it. If you have more than 4GB of RAM you don't really need Page File. That's all...
